Transaction 805fccff1281141af9b755dd99abe7c04754acdfb511168a4da79dea5b9aba5a

3 Input
1 Outputs
  • 805fccff1281141af9b755dd99abe7c04754acdfb511168a4da79dea5b9aba5a:0
  • value  24191569
    address  15xcZjmWDpyYeXSx159HpPyWmMSTeALnUS